Sliding Gate Installation
Sliding gates are often the right answer in Jefferson City, where short driveways and shared property lines leave no room for a swing gate to arc. A slide gate tucks back along the fence line instead of swinging into the neighbor’s right of way. But a slide gate on a hillside is a different animal than one on a flat commercial lot. We’ve pulled out plenty of poorly installed slide gates that bound after the first hard freeze because the post footing wasn’t poured deep enough into the slope. We do it right the first time, with the rack and pinion stacked on the correct side and the footing set below frost line.

Swing Gate Installation
Swing gates are the most common install in Jefferson City, but they’re the most often done wrong. On a hillside driveway, a swing gate’s constant downhill lean stresses the top hinge post years before the panel itself fails. We’ve seen top hinges cracked and deformed on gates that were only five or six years old. That’s not a hinge problem. That’s an installation problem. We set hinge posts with the batter and depth to handle the grade, not just to hold the gate on day one.

Common Gate Installation Problems We See in Jefferson City Homes
- Swing gates twisted across a shared driveway with a grade. The downhill lean puts asymmetric stress on the top hinge post. Over years of cycling, that post starts to twist, and the panel drags before the operator gives out. The fix starts at the post, not the panel. Fix the panel without the post and you’ll fix it twice.
- Restricted working space between two property lines. When a swing gate can’t arc without crossing into the neighbor’s right of way, a slide gate on a narrow cantilever track is the only real option. Without a proper post footing, that gate binds after the first hard freeze and a delivery truck takes out the operator because there’s no loop detector to hold the gate open.
- Automatic operators installed on ungraded driveway slopes. The driveway climbs, the gate doesn’t sit plumb, and the operator arm fights the lean on every cycle. We see this all over Jefferson County. The fix is grading the gate path or adjusting the mounting so the operator isn’t working against gravity.
- Pedestrian gates blocked during vehicle gate installation. A farmstead outside Jefferson City still needs foot access while the vehicle gate is being replaced. We stage the work so the pedestrian gate stays functional through the whole install. It’s a small thing that most crews skip, and it drives people crazy.
Pricing for Gate Installation in Jefferson City, TN
A typical single swing gate installation in Jefferson City runs $1,800 to $3,400 including posts, hardware, and setting. A sliding gate install runs $2,800 to $6,500 depending on the track length and whether you’re adding an automatic operator. Pedestrian gates run $600 to $1,600 installed. Automatic gate operators add $1,200 to $2,800 on top of the gate itself, depending on brand and whether you need loop detectors, photocells, or a battery backup for power outages.
What actually moves the price in Jefferson City is your driveway grade, the width of the opening, and whether we’re working in tight space between two property lines. A hillside slide gate with a proper footing poured into the slope costs more than a flat-lot swing gate. That’s honest math, not an upsell. Any automatic gate in Jefferson City must meet UL 325 entrapment protection standards, which means at least two independent entrapment protection devices, typically photocells or contact edges, plus a reset mechanism if the gate reverses twice. Tennessee doesn’t carve out a rural exemption for this. If a gate install skips the safety photocells to save a few hundred dollars, it’s not to code and it’s dangerous. Sometimes, but the honest answer is that a slide gate needs a stacking length roughly equal to the gate panel’s width, plus clearance. On a very short driveway, that often means repositioning the gate opening or choosing a bi-fold or pivot option instead.
